Objectives: how 21st century environment influences health and behavior. Now cities have rings of suburbs and exurbs. Newest trend is revitalization of inner city neighborhoods. High density construction in downtown and near downtown neighborhoods. Expressways allow suburbs to develop way out into the country: the exurbs. Large commercial areas: cities have rapidly extended into rural, acres of parking lots, high income subdivisions areas. Larger houses and larger lots: so-called american dream. Freeways made it possible: affordable cars, cheap gasoline. New trend - gentrification: more people are moving back into cities, renovating older home, new infill construction, e. g. , germantown in nashville, 12 south, good revitalization and economic development, bad original low income residents are displaced. Health impact of urban sprawl: direct effects of reliance on the cars. Pedestrian and bicycle fatalities: reduction in physical activity, water quality and quantity, urban heat sink and global warming, mental health impacts, concentrated poverty. Air pollution is associated with: asthma, cancer, heart disease.
